Issue #10 of Marvel's mid-1990s run brings the enchanted castle setting to life with a cover penciled by Cosme Quartieri and inked by John Romita, showing the Beast in the foreground wearing a look of wary surprise as a white dove perches right on top of his head — the story's title, "The Sign of the Dove," making perfect sense of that moment. Belle stands gracefully in the background, dressed in green, clearly amused by the whole situation near a grand staircase. It's a charming, lighthearted snapshot of these two beloved characters that captures the gentle humor at the heart of this Disney series.
writer Barbara Slate · artist Cosme Quartieri · inker Carlos Valenti · colorist Anthony Tollin · letterer Janice Chiang · cover Cosme Quartieri, John Romita
